Hurting

HURTING He hit me again and this time I couldn't stop it, The last time he did it he promised he wouldn't do it again, So I believed him. Last night he choked me, I could feel my breathe slip out slowly, I guess he stopped when he saw my eyes gorged out, I couldn't stop it. Today morning he ripped my dress off, I could feel him thrust himself in and out as he beat the out of me in between breaks, I couldn't stop it. Am helpless, weak, terrified, Am afraid that my son will wake up to my lifeless body, Am stuck, I can't stop it Charity Khanyelei
